Re: [ KB ] How Do I get my Prius to idle for Emissions Testi How do you get the car to idle for the test? To get the Prius to maintain a steady idle (such as for emission testing) follow this procedure: The following must be done within 60 seconds: 1)Ignition on (not READY mode) 2)Vehicle in Park 3)Step on accelerator pedal twice 4)Place vehicle in Neutral 5)Step on accelerator pedal twice 6)Place vehicle in Park 7)Step on accelerator pedal twice 8)Place car in READY mode.....ICE WILL RUN continuously (see rpms below) A warning icon on the MFD will be displayed. With less than 60% throttle applied.....idle is 1500 RPM (approx) With more than 60% throttle applied.....idle is 2250 RPM (approx)
Re: [ KB ] How Do I get my Prius to idle for Emissions Testi As per the KB and repair manual, you are right twdusa. What I was thinking about was base idle. It is set at 1000 RPM's with no depression of the accelerator in Inspection Mode. Accel applied under 60% is 1500 RPM's for all Prius' but over 60% is different. The 1st gen is 2250 RPM's and the 2nd gen is 2500 RPM's. How you get to the Inspection Mode is the same for all years.
